Analysis
Saudi Arabia recorded 124.18 kWh per square kilometre for electricity production from renewable sources, excluding in 2021. That is the highest value across all 32 years on record.
Compared with earlier readings it is up 4,852.7% over ten years.
Over the whole period, electricity production from renewable sources, excluding in Saudi Arabia peaked at 124.18 kWh per square kilometre in 2019 and was at its lowest, 0 kWh per square kilometre, in 1990.
That places Saudi Arabia 174th out of 208 countries with data for 2021, putting it in the bottom quarter.
The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ated
Electricity production from renewable sources, excluding hydroelectric (kWh) divided by Land area (sq. km), mat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.
Electricity production from renewable sources, excluding hydroelectric (kWh) ÷ Land area (sq. km)
Computed from
- Electricity production from renewable sources, excluding hydroelectric IEA Energy Statistics Data Browser, International Energy Agency (IEA)
- Land area FAOSTAT, Food and Agriculture Organization of the United Nations (FAO)
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
